About G3D Mark
G3D Mark is a standard benchmark that measures graphics performance in real-world gaming scenarios. It simplifies comparing cards from different brands, where higher scores directly correlate with better fps and smoother gaming experiences.

Quadro FX 3500 vs FirePro 3D V8750 Technical Specifications
Side-by-side specs, architecture details, clocks, memory, power, and platform differences.

Quadro FX 3500
The Quadro FX 3500 is manufactured by NVIDIA. It was released in November 11 2008. It features the Tesla 2.0 architecture. The core clock speed is 610 MHz. It has 240 shading units. The thermal design power (TDP) is 189W. Manufactured using 55 nm process technology. G3D Mark benchmark score: 265 points. Launch price was $3,499.

FirePro 3D V8750
The FirePro 3D V8750 is manufactured by AMD. It was released in January 18 2014. It features the GCN 1.0 architecture. The core clock speed is 850 MHz. It has 2048 shading units. The thermal design power (TDP) is 274W. Manufactured using 28 nm process technology. G3D Mark benchmark score: 1,272 points.
Graphics Performance
In G3D Mark, the Quadro FX 3500 scores 265 versus the FirePro 3D V8750's 1,272 — the FirePro 3D V8750 leads by 380%. The Quadro FX 3500 is built on Tesla 2.0 while the FirePro 3D V8750 uses GCN 1.0, both on 55 nm vs 28 nm. Shader units: 240 (Quadro FX 3500) vs 2,048 (FirePro 3D V8750). Raw compute: 0.6221 TFLOPS (Quadro FX 3500) vs 3.482 TFLOPS (FirePro 3D V8750).
